#0d35f6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0d35f6 is composed of 5.1% red, 20.8% green and 96.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.7% cyan, 78.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 229.7 degrees, a saturation of 92.8% and a lightness of 50.8%. #0d35f6 color hex could be obtained by blending #1a6aff with #0000ed. Closest websafe color is: #0033ff.

Shades and Tints of #0d35f6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000104 is the darkest color, while #f0f2f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#0d35f6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#818182 is the less saturated color, while #0d35f6 is the most saturated one.
